1. Versatility in Design

One of the most outstanding features of modern-style acrylic painting on wood is its incredible versatility. You can create just about any design you can imagine. Whether it's a bold and abstract piece that plays with shapes and colors or a detailed landscape that mimics the beauty of nature, acrylic paint on wood can bring your vision to life.

With acrylic paint, you have the flexibility to work in different styles. You can go for a smooth, airbrushed look, or you can add texture by using techniques like impasto, where you apply thick layers of paint to create a three-dimensional effect. This versatility allows artists to express their individuality and creativity in ways that are truly unique.

For example, if you're into geometric patterns, you can use masking tape to create sharp, clean lines and then fill them in with vibrant acrylic colors. On the other hand, if you prefer a more organic and free-flowing design, you can use a brush or even your fingers to apply the paint in a loose and spontaneous manner.

2. Color Vibrancy

Acrylic paints are known for their intense and long-lasting colors, and this is especially true when used on wood. The porous surface of wood absorbs the paint, allowing the colors to really pop and stand out. You can achieve a wide range of hues, from bright and bold primary colors to soft and muted pastels.

What's great about acrylic paint is that it doesn't fade easily over time. This means that your paintings will retain their vibrant colors for years to come, even when exposed to sunlight. Whether you're creating a piece for your own home or for a client, you can be confident that the colors will remain as vivid as the day you painted them.

3. Quick Drying Time

Another advantage of using acrylic paint on wood is its fast drying time. Unlike oil paints, which can take days or even weeks to dry completely, acrylic paints dry within minutes or hours, depending on the thickness of the application. This allows you to work more efficiently and make changes to your painting more quickly.

If you're in a hurry to finish a project or if you want to layer different colors or textures, the quick drying time of acrylic paint is a huge plus. You can apply multiple layers of paint in a single session without having to wait for each layer to dry. This gives you more control over the final outcome of your painting and allows you to experiment with different techniques.

5. Ease of Use

Acrylic paint is relatively easy to work with, even for beginners. It can be thinned with water, which makes it easy to clean up and allows you to adjust the consistency of the paint to suit your needs. You can use a variety of tools, such as brushes, sponges, or palette knives, to apply the paint, and there are many different techniques you can learn to create different effects.

6. Compatibility with Other Mediums

Acrylic paint can be easily combined with other mediums, such as watercolor, ink, or collage materials, to create mixed-media artworks. This allows you to add additional depth and texture to your paintings and explore new creative possibilities.

For example, you can use watercolor to create a soft and transparent background, and then add acrylic paint on top to create more defined shapes and details. You can also incorporate collage elements, such as paper, fabric, or found objects, to add a unique and personal touch to your artwork.

7. Environmental Friendliness

Acrylic paint is water-based, which means it is less toxic and more environmentally friendly than oil paints. It doesn't release harmful fumes or chemicals into the air, making it a safer choice for both the artist and the environment.

When you're done with your painting, you can clean your brushes and tools with water, which is much easier and more convenient than cleaning up after using oil paints. This also means that you don't have to worry about disposing of hazardous waste, which is a plus for the planet.
